Calculate Months Between Dates In Excel: A Simple Guide

7 min read 11-15-2024
Calculate Months Between Dates In Excel: A Simple Guide

Table of Contents :

Calculating the number of months between two dates in Excel is a common task that can be extremely useful for various purposes such as project planning, budgeting, and tracking time intervals. In this simple guide, we will explore the different methods to effectively calculate the months between dates, making your Excel experience much more productive. ๐Ÿ—“๏ธ

Understanding Date Functions in Excel

Excel has built-in date functions that allow users to manipulate and analyze date values easily. One such function is DATEDIF, which stands for "Date Difference." This function calculates the difference between two dates in various intervals, including months, days, and years.

The DATEDIF Function

The syntax for the DATEDIF function is:

DATEDIF(start_date, end_date, unit)
  • start_date: The beginning date of the interval.
  • end_date: The ending date of the interval.
  • unit: The interval type (for months, use "M").

Important Notes

"When using the DATEDIF function, ensure that the start date is earlier than the end date. If not, Excel will return a #NUM! error."

How to Calculate Months Between Two Dates

Let's dive into a step-by-step guide on how to calculate the number of months between two dates using Excel.

Step 1: Open Excel and Enter Your Dates

Begin by opening your Excel spreadsheet. In two separate cells, enter the two dates you want to calculate the months between. For example:

A B
Start Date End Date
01/01/2022 01/09/2023

Step 2: Apply the DATEDIF Function

In a third cell, where you want the result to appear, enter the DATEDIF function as follows:

=DATEDIF(A2, B2, "M")

This formula tells Excel to calculate the number of complete months between the start date in cell A2 and the end date in cell B2.

Step 3: Press Enter

After entering the formula, press Enter. Excel will calculate the difference and display the total months in the cell.

Example Calculation

Using the dates provided in the previous section:

  • Start Date: 01/01/2022
  • End Date: 01/09/2023

The result would be 20 months.

Handling Partial Months

In some cases, you might want to consider partial months in your calculation. To do this, you can use the following method:

Using a Combination of DATEDIF and DAYS

To get a more precise measurement that includes partial months, you can combine the DATEDIF function with a calculation of the days.

  1. First, calculate the total months using DATEDIF.
  2. Then, determine if there are additional days in the partial month.

The formula looks like this:

=DATEDIF(A2, B2, "M") + IF(DAY(B2) >= DAY(A2), 0, -1)

Explanation of the Formula

  • DATEDIF(A2, B2, "M"): Calculates complete months between the two dates.
  • IF(DAY(B2) >= DAY(A2), 0, -1): Checks if the day of the end date is greater than or equal to the day of the start date. If it is, it adds 0; otherwise, it subtracts 1.

Example

If the dates were:

Start Date End Date
15/01/2022 10/09/2023

The formula would yield 19 months plus a partial month since the end date doesn't reach the 15th, bringing it to 18 months.

Practical Applications

Knowing how to calculate months between dates can be useful in various scenarios, including:

  1. Project Management: Track project timelines and milestones.
  2. Financial Planning: Determine interest accrual periods or payment schedules.
  3. Employee Time Tracking: Assess the duration of employee tenures or project assignments.

Conclusion

Calculating the months between dates in Excel is a straightforward process that can significantly enhance your data analysis capabilities. Whether using the simple DATEDIF function or a combination of functions to account for partial months, Excel offers powerful tools to manage time-related calculations effectively. ๐ŸŒŸ

By mastering these techniques, you can ensure more accurate reporting and better project management. So, the next time you need to calculate the months between dates, remember this guide to simplify your task and make the most of Excel's capabilities!